Q: Is 122,665,762 a Composite Number?

 A: Yes, 122,665,762 is a composite number.

Why is 122,665,762 a composite number?

A composite number is a number that can be divided evenly by more numbers than 1 and itself. It is the opposite of a prime number.

The number 122,665,762 can be evenly divided by 1 2 23 46 2,666,647 5,333,294 61,332,881 and 122,665,762, with no remainder.

Since 122,665,762 cannot be divided by just 1 and 122,665,762, it is a composite number.
